2005 Luca Malbec Uco Valley Mendoza
WINEMAKER'S NOTE
Loads of spicy red fruit and black cherry cola aromas with notes of
rose petal and cocoa. The red berry and black cherry flavors really pop on the palate as the wine has both
good depth and very lively acidity that leads to an incredibly long finish. A bottom note of black licorice keeps
the mouth watering too. This one should age very well.
